Enter the database password that you defined upon creation.\n\nYou are now connected to your Managed Database.\n\n\n\nTo perform the following steps, you must first ensure that:\n - you have an account and are logged into the [Scaleway console](https://console.scaleway.com/organization)\n - you have created an [API key](https://www.scaleway.com/en/docs/iam/how-to/create-api-keys/) and that the API key has sufficient [IAM permissions](https://www.scaleway.com/en/docs/iam/reference-content/permission-sets/) to perform the actions described on this page.\n - you have [installed `curl`](https://curl.se/download.html)\n\n\n\n## Technical Information\n\n### Regions\n\nScaleway's infrastructure is spread across different [regions and Availability Zones](https://www.scaleway.com/en/docs/account/reference-content/products-availability/).\n\nManaged Database for PostgreSQL and MySQL is available in the Paris, Amsterdam and Warsaw regions, which are represented by the following path parameters:\n\n- `fr-par`\n- `nl-ams`\n- `pl-waw`\n\n### PostgreSQL specifications\n\n#### Versions\n\nScaleway Database for PostgreSQL supports PostgreSQL versions 11, 12, 13, 14 and 15.\n\n#### System\n\nDifferent modules are available for installation, including TimescaleDB and PostGIS. Refer to the [Managed Database for PostgreSQL and MySQL FAQ page](https://www.scaleway.com/en/docs/managed-databases-for-postgresql-and-mysql/faq/#which-postgresql-extensions-are-available) for an extensive list of PostgreSQL extensions.\n\n#### Database Management\n\nYou can create logical databases through the Scaleway console, the Scaleway APIs or SQL.\n\n- databases created using the Scaleway console or the API are owned by an internal system user. These are called \"managed databases\".\n- databases created using SQL will be owned by the creator. These are called \"unmanaged databases\".\n\n### MySQL specifications\n\n#### Versions\n\nScaleway Database for MySQL supports MySQL 8.\n\n#### System\n\n- only the [InnoDB engine](https://dev.mysql.com/doc/refman/8.0/en/innodb-storage-engine.html) is supported\n- the [Global Transaction Identifier (GTID)](https://dev.mysql.com/doc/refman/8.0/en/replication-gtids-concepts.html) is enabled.\n- [`mysql_native_password`](https://dev.mysql.com/doc/refman/8.0/en/native-pluggable-authentication.html) (default) and [`caching_sha2_password`](https://dev.mysql.com/doc/refman/8.0/en/caching-sha2-pluggable-authentication.html) authentication are supported.\n\n#### User Management\n\n- users with an `admin` role have access to all logical databases and can create new ones.\n- users created via the API are authenticated using the default authentication plugin, which can be changed in the settings.\n\n## Technical Limitations\n\n### PostgreSQL\n\n#### User Management\n\n- users with an `admin` role have `CREATEROLE` and `CREATEDB` privileges.\n- users do NOT have `SUPERUSER` nor `REPLICATION` privileges.\n- permission management through the Scaleway console or API is only possible for the \"managed databases\".\n\n#### Backup and restoration\n\nDatabases that have been backed up and then restored retain the user permission settings in use at the time of backup. If you delete users after backup and then restore your backup in the same database, or if you restore a backup to a different database with different or no users, the permissions configured for them continue to exist, but with no associated owner. This error will put a stop to the restoration process.\n\nTo avoid this issue, we recommend you re-create the users you deleted. In the occasion you restore the backup to a new database, you must create new users with the same names.\n\n## Going Further\n\nFor more information about Managed Database for PostgreSQL and MySQL, you can check out the following pages:\n\n* [Managed Database for PostgreSQL and MySQL Documentation](https://www.scaleway.com/en/docs/managed-databases/postgresql-and-mysql/)\n* [Managed Database for PostgreSQL and MySQL FAQ](https://www.scaleway.com/en/docs/managed-databases-for-postgresql-and-mysql/faq/)\n* [Scaleway Slack Community](https://scaleway-community.slack.com/) join the #database channel\n* [Contact our support team](https://console.scaleway.com/support/tickets)\n\n### How to migrate a database\n\nIf you wish to migrate existing databases to a Managed Database for PostgreSQL or MySQL, you can refer to the [Migrating existing databases to a Database Instance](https://www.scaleway.com/en/docs/tutorials/migrate-databases-instance/) tutorial page.\n\n### Troubleshoooting\n\n#### Disk full status\n\nIf your Database Instance uses local storage, your local volume might eventually approach full capacity and shift to `disk_full` mode. An SSH Key is [generated by creating an RSA key pair](https://www.scaleway.com/en/docs/console/my-project/how-to/create-ssh-key/), consisting of a sensitive **identification key**, (aka private key) which must be stored securely, and a **public key** which is uploaded to the Scaleway interface. The public key is kept in your Scaleway account and transferred to the Instance during the boot process, while the identification key is kept securely on your local computer. When connecting to the Instance via SSH, a trusted connection to the machine is established using the key pair.
